What Will Happen When You Dial for Aid?
In instances of distress on the road, what can someone expect when requesting support? When a motorist calls for aid, the process typically begins with a composed and respectful dispatcher who gathers important details. This includes the caller's location, the nature of the problem, and any applicable details about the automobile. The operator then assesses the condition to determine the appropriate action.
After the preliminary assessment, a technician is deployed to the location. The expected arrival time is communicated to the caller, providing comfort during a challenging moment. Drivers can anticipate a range of services, from tire changes to fuel delivery, depending on their specific needs. Throughout the interaction, customer service remains a priority, making sure that the driver feels supported and informed. Ultimately, the goal is to resolve the issue efficiently, allowing the driver to continue their journey with little disruption.

Common Questions Asked Often
How quickly can I expect help to arrive?
Aid can usually reach within 30 to 45 minutes, depending on location and traffic conditions. Factors such as the time of day and service demand may also influence the arrival time of assistance.
Do age limitations apply to roadside assistance offerings?
The majority of emergency roadside assistance do not impose age limits; however, certain providers may insist the account holder to be at least 18 years old. It's smart to consult specific service terms for detailed requirements.
Can I Leverage Roadside Aid for Rental Cars?
Roadside aid programs typically provide rental car protection, though policies differ by company. It's crucial for people to verify detailed policy guidelines to ensure protection applies during rental situations, along with any additional charges or stipulations.
Can You Obtain Emergency Roadside Help on an International Scale?
Roadside assistance accessibility internationally differs by company. Many organizations provide protection in several countries, but it's crucial for travelers to confirm specific terms and conditions with their provider before traveling abroad. Always check for limitations.
What Measures Should I Take if I'M Stuck in a Dangerous Location?
If stuck in a hazardous area, the person should stay inside the vehicle, secure the doors, and reach out for help. If possible, signal for aid using hazard lights or a bright cloth.
